History: EIGRP was developed by Cisco in 1993 as an enhancement of the Interior Gateway Routing Protocol (IGRP). Its design focused on providing faster convergence and more efficient bandwidth utilization compared to its predecessor. Over the years, EIGRP has evolved and become a de facto standard in many enterprise networks, particularly due to its ability to handle large and complex networks.

Uses: EIGRP is primarily used in enterprise networks to facilitate efficient routing between different subnets. Its ability to quickly adapt to changes in network topology makes it ideal for environments where availability and speed are critical. Additionally, EIGRP is compatible with multiple network protocols, allowing its implementation in various network architectures.
